lunarz wrote:Dubstep with samples of twilight in, my 1st real attempt at dubstep

Intro is really weird, I like it! those drums at :42 are interesting, I'm not a fan but they aren't bad. The vocals in the drop are too quite, and where are the drums??? You got some nice wobbles missing a little bass and drums... Nevermind theres the bass, To make to drop mean something you should put the drums and bass at 1:22. Your kick is great the snare could use a little verb imo but thats up to you. Your vocoding is great but still to quite. I would if you changed the main wobble more often.

All in all this much better dubstep then I can make and great start to a track.
